    A influência do conhecimento do paciente sobre o AVC no Brasil: um estudo transversal

    Get PDF
    Little is known about stroke patients’ awareness about the warning signs of stroke and its therapeutic time window in Brazil.Method We interviewed consecutive patients with acute stroke admitted to a terciary public hospital in Brazil. Data collected included demographics, mode of arrival, National Institutes of Health Stroke Scale (NIHSS) scores and knowledge of stroke warning signs and therapeutic time window. Early arrival was defined as within 4.5 hours of symptoms onset. Results Although 66.2% of patients knew the warning signs of stroke, only 7.8% reported to know that stroke had a limited therapeutic time window. Stroke severity measured by the NIHSS was independently associated with early arrival, but not knowledge of stroke signs and symptoms.     NEOTROPICAL CARNIVORES: a data set on carnivore distribution in the Neotropics

    No full text
    Mammalian carnivores are considered a key group in maintaining ecological health and can indicate potential ecological integrity in landscapes where they occur. Carnivores also hold high conservation value and their habitat requirements can guide management and conservation plans. The order Carnivora has 84 species from 8 families in the Neotropical region: Canidae; Felidae; Mephitidae; Mustelidae; Otariidae; Phocidae; Procyonidae; and Ursidae. Herein, we include published and unpublished data on native terrestrial Neotropical carnivores (Canidae; Felidae; Mephitidae; Mustelidae; Procyonidae; and Ursidae). NEOTROPICAL CARNIVORES is a publicly available data set that includes 99,605 data entries from 35,511 unique georeferenced coordinates. Detection/non-detection and quantitative data were obtained from 1818 to 2018 by researchers, governmental agencies, non-governmental organizations, and private consultants. Data were collected using several methods including camera trapping, museum collections, roadkill, line transect, and opportunistic records. Literature (peer-reviewed and grey literature) from Portuguese, Spanish and English were incorporated in this compilation. Most of the data set consists of detection data entries (n = 79,343; 79.7%) but also includes non-detection data (n = 20,262; 20.3%). Of those, 43.3% also include count data (n = 43,151). The information available in NEOTROPICAL CARNIVORES will contribute to macroecological, ecological, and conservation questions in multiple spatio-temporal perspectives. As carnivores play key roles in trophic interactions, a better understanding of their distribution and habitat requirements are essential to establish conservation management plans and safeguard the future ecological health of Neotropical ecosystems. Our data paper, combined with other large-scale data sets, has great potential to clarify species distribution and related ecological processes within the Neotropics.
